Output 887806085c09e43823d8be4c83a707a17f21f348c4466c6dc07d2b28d525e344:0

value
1325595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e330bab9d3a77b2b2cedc6411b5aaa8e41853a57 OP_EQUAL
address
3NQHgsFUUpfFfCXjkzk6HTDErEs7NKxAim
transaction
887806085c09e43823d8be4c83a707a17f21f348c4466c6dc07d2b28d525e344
confirmations
316456
spent
true